The Rhododendron luteum, also known as the yellow-flowering azalea, is a shrub that can grow up to 2 meters tall. It has large, fragrant flowers in a striking yellow color. The leaves are elongated and dark green in color, creating a beautiful contrast with the flowers. This plant blooms in spring and attracts many bees and butterflies. It is a hardy and easy-to-maintain plant that thrives in moist, acidic soil.
